Experimental piano music is a genre within contemporary classical music that pushes the boundaries of traditional piano compositions through innovative techniques and unconventional approaches.

Key Features

  • Utilization of extended piano techniques
  • Exploration of non-traditional harmonies and structures
  • Incorporation of electronic elements
  • Emphasis on improvisation and experimentation
